반응형
ARP (Address Resolution Protocol)
ARP 특징
- 주소 재해석
- 논리적인 주소(IP)에 해당하는 장비의 물리적인 주소(MAC)를 획득
- 주로 목적지 MAC 주소를 확인할때 사용됨
- IP 하위에서 동작하는 Layer 3(Internet 계층) 프로토콜
- 특정 프로그램에 의해 호출되었을 때만 동작함
- 다양한 네트워크 환경에서 동작할 수 있음
- ARP 동작
Request : Brodcast
Reply : Unicast
ARP 종류
- ARP : 논리적인 주소에 해당하는 장비의 물리적인 주소를 획득
- RARP : 물리적인 주소에 해당하는 장비의 논리적인 주소를 획득
- Gratuitous ARP : IP 충돌 감지, Gateway 이중화
- Proxy ARP : IP대역은 같지만, 물리적인 장비로 분리된 네트워크 통신을 위해 사용됨
ARP Cache
- 시스템에서 사용할 IP에 해당하는 MAC주소를 일시적으로 저장하는 기능
- 통신 속도의 향상을 위해 사용됨
ARP Cache Table
- ARP Cache 정보를 기억하는 저장 공간 → Memory
ARP Cache 종류
- 동적(dynamic) : ARP에 의해 획득된 정보
- 정적(Static) : 시스템에 의해 미리 지정된 정보
→ 여기서 MAC주소를 변경해서 정보를 가로채는 형태의 해킹이 있음
ARP 명령어
- 운영체제에서 기본적으로 지원되는 ARP관리 프로그램
-a | ARP table 전체 정보 확인 |
-s [IP] [MAC] | 정적 정보 등록(관리자 권한) |
-d | ARP table 초기화 |
-d [IP] | IP에 해당하는 정보 하나만 삭제 |
예시 )
반응형
'Server' 카테고리의 다른 글
[Server] UDT, TCP Protocol (0) | 2020.05.14 |
---|---|
[Server] Layer 3 장비 (0) | 2020.05.11 |
[Server] ICMP (Internet Control Message Protocol) (0) | 2020.05.11 |
[Server] CIDR, IP (0) | 2020.05.02 |
[Server] VLSM Subnetting (0) | 2020.05.02 |
[Server] (Layer 3) Internet (0) | 2020.04.26 |